Mabella, I just got back from Madrid on Thursday. I used a jacket that tucks inside itself and is a wind breaker. I needed it!! It gets very cool at night. I also had to wear it becuase it had a hood when it rained on a Sunday morning and we went to El Rastro. Tank tops?? Are you going to the beach? They certainely don't wear them in Madrid. They also weren't even wearing sandals yet. I took a linen shirt that I could wear over white t-shirts, and one black cardigan sweater and I wore it almost the entire trip. Unless there has been a major change in a week, you are definately going to be cold. I say that, being from Chicago and used to the cold. I wore my sandals, even though no one else did.
